Coherence

Coherence

Coherence scans the links between code, docs, architectural decision records, tests, metrics, generated files, and API endpoints — and flags where those links have snapped. It runs locally, deterministically, with no external API calls by default, which means it fits inside a pre-commit hook or CI pipeline without sending your codebase anywhere. The checks are rule-based, not LLM-driven, so results are repeatable run-to-run. Where it breaks: Coherence detects drift but does not fix it, so the remediation loop is still manual. Teams with loosely structured repos get limited signal until they invest time defining what relationships Coherence should track.

Docs.dev

Docs.dev

The tool is a deployable template, not a hosted platform. You own the GitHub repo; you own the Cloudflare account. Your existing coding agent — Claude Code, Codex, whatever you already pay for — drafts the docs branch; your team reviews the rendered page and publishes with a commit. Git handles branches, rollbacks, and review history for free because there is no separate platform state to reconcile. The ceiling appears when your team has no Cloudflare account and no coding agent already in the stack — the workflow assumes both, and neither is negotiable.

Pros
  • Deterministic, no-LLM-call checks by default, so CI gates run at consistent speed and cost without per-execution API spend bleeding into your infrastructure bill.
  • Runs fully locally with a self-hosted option, which means your source code never leaves the machine during a standard scan — relevant for teams under compliance constraints that prohibit sending code to third-party services.
  • Git-native integration supports pre-commit hooks, so drift between a changed implementation file and its paired doc or test surfaces before the commit lands rather than after a reviewer catches it in review.
  • Tracks relationships across multiple artifact types — docs, ADRs, tests, generated files, metrics, API endpoints — in a single pass, so teams avoid writing separate linting scripts for each category of consistency problem.
  • Open-source with no commercial tier, so there is no feature wall that forces a pricing conversation before you can wire it into a production pipeline.
  • Deploys to your own GitHub and Cloudflare accounts, which means your content never lives in a vendor database and an export button is never the difference between leaving and staying.
  • Uses the coding agent your team already pays for to draft docs branches, so you avoid a second AI subscription for writing work you could route through an existing contract.
  • Every page exposes a raw markdown URL by appending `.md`, so LLM tooling and agents can read your docs without a separate API integration or format conversion step.
  • Git handles branches, rollbacks, and review history natively, which means your documentation change process gets code-review discipline without adopting a second approval workflow.
  • The template ships with prebuilt agent skills and a `CLAUDE.md`, so agents can draft, navigate, and publish from one-line requests without custom prompt engineering on day one.
Cons
  • Coherence only detects drift — it does not suggest or apply a fix. Every flagged inconsistency requires a manual triage and repair step, so in high-velocity repos where an AI agent is committing dozens of changes per day, the volume of flags can outpace the team's capacity to act on them.
  • The consistency checks are only as good as the ontology you define upfront. In a repository where file relationships have never been formally mapped, the initial configuration work is non-trivial, and the tool produces no signal on relationships it does not know about — meaning teams get a false sense of coverage before that mapping is complete.
  • There is no API surface and no programmatic output format described in the scraped source beyond CLI use, which means teams that want to feed drift results into a dashboard, ticketing system, or custom remediation workflow have to build that integration themselves from CLI output parsing.
  • Teams that need AI-assisted remediation alongside detection — where the tool not only flags that a doc is stale but also drafts the update — will hit the ceiling of what Coherence does and move to a heavier agentic code-review tool that closes the loop rather than opening a ticket.
  • The entire workflow requires an active Cloudflare account as the deployment target. Teams with no Cloudflare footprint cannot use the tool as designed — there is no fallback hosting path, and standing up a Cloudflare account solely for this adds an infrastructure dependency the team then owns permanently.
  • The drafting loop only produces value if a coding agent is already in the team's stack. Without Claude Code or an equivalent agent, the AI-drafts-your-docs pitch reduces to a markdown site template with a review UI — useful, but not differentiated from static site generators teams may already run.
  • Review and publishing are git-native, which is a feature for engineering teams and a hard stop for organizations where documentation is owned by writers or product managers who do not work in pull requests. Teams in that position typically revert to a hosted platform — Notion, Confluence, or a documentation SaaS — where non-engineers can edit without touching a repo.
